Home β€Ί HTML Tools β€Ί HTML Entity Encoder

πŸ”‘ HTML Entity Encoder

Open Interactive Tool

Encode and decode HTML entities. Convert special characters safely.

Loading the interactive HTML Entity Encoder tool…

If JavaScript is enabled, Tooliest will load the live browser-based tool automatically.

What Is HTML Entity Encoder?

Encode and decode HTML entities. Convert special characters safely.

HTML entities and security
HTML entities are coded replacements for reserved characters like <, >, &, and ". Encoding user input into HTML entities is a key defense against Cross-Site Scripting (XSS) attacks, preventing browsers from interpreting injected characters as HTML or JavaScript.

How To Use HTML Entity Encoder

  1. Open the HTML Entity Encoder workspace.
  2. Type, paste, upload, or adjust the input fields as needed.
  3. Run the action or conversion to get instant results in your browser.
  4. Copy, download, or reuse the output without sending your data to a server.

Why Use HTML Entity Encoder?

  • Encode special characters to prevent XSS vulnerabilities
  • Decode HTML entities back to readable text
  • Handle named entities (e.g., &amp;amp;) and numeric entities (e.g., &amp;#38;)

Who Uses HTML Entity Encoder?

Web developers, security engineers, and content teams working with HTML markup that contains special characters.

Frequently Asked Questions

How do I use HTML Entity Encoder online?

Open Tooliest's HTML Entity Encoder, enter your input, and run the tool. Encode and decode HTML entities. Convert special characters safely. Results are generated instantly in your browser with no signup required.

Is HTML Entity Encoder safe for sensitive data?

Yes. Tooliest runs HTML Entity Encoder client-side in your browser, so your input is not uploaded to a remote server for processing. That makes it a practical option when privacy matters.

Why use HTML Entity Encoder instead of another html tool?

HTML Entity Encoder gives you a fast workflow, immediate output, and zero account friction. It is useful when you want to finish html tasks quickly without bouncing between downloads, dashboards, or server-based tools.